What to Consider When Choosing a Comfy Sofa
Picking a comfy sofa might look like a straightforward job, but numerous elements should be taken into consideration to ensure you make the right financial investment.
1. Size and Space
Before buying a sofa, determine your living space. Think about not only the dimensions of the sofa however also how it will fit with other furnishings and the flow of the space.
- Room Size: A big sofa in a small space can make the space feel confined.
- Percentages: A smaller sectional might be the perfect fit for a compact living area.
2. Design
The design of your sofa need to complement your home decor/theme. Here are a couple of popular designs to think about:
- Traditional: Classic shapes and materials, frequently with ornate details.
- Contemporary: Sleek lines and minimalistic styles.
- Mid-Century Modern: Characterized by vibrant colors and retro visual appeals.
- Chesterfield: Upholstered with deep button tufting and rolled arms.
3. Material and Texture
The option of fabric can considerably affect convenience and the total appearance of your sofa. Here prevail fabric alternatives:
| Fabric Type |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|
| Leather | Resilient, easy to tidy | Can be pricey, can feel warm |
| Fabric | Vast array of colors/patterns | May stain quickly, requires upkeep |
| Microfiber | Soft, resilient, stain-resistant | Can be less breathable |
| Canvas | Casual, easy to tidy | Can wrinkle quickly |
4. Cushioning and Support
The comfort level of a sofa mainly depends on the type of cushioning and support it provides. Sofas feature various types of cushion filling:
- Foam: Offers firm assistance and maintains shape well.
- Down/Cotton Blends: Provides softness and convenience however may require more upkeep.
- Gel-infused: Helps with temperature guideline and pressure relief.
5. Budget plan
Sofas are offered in a large price range. Developing a budget plan is important, yet it's similarly important to consider quality over cost. A reliable sofa can be more affordable in the long run, as it can last for years with proper care.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How long should a sofa last?
A quality sofa can last anywhere from 7 to 15 years, depending on the materials and usage. Routine maintenance, such as cleaning up the upholstery and inspecting for structural integrity, can extend its life expectancy.
Q2: Can I reupholster an old sofa?
Yes! Reupholstering is an excellent method to give an old sofa a new life. It enables you to alter the fabric, color, and even padding to improve comfort.
Q3: How do I select the ideal color for my sofa?
Think about the existing color palette of your living-room. Neutrals can serve as a flexible backdrop, while vibrant colors can become a declaration piece. Likewise, think of the maintenance; darker colors can conceal discolorations better than light ones.
Q4: What is the very best way to clean a sofa?
Cleaning up methods depend upon the material. For fabric sofas, vacuuming routinely, spot-cleaning stains, and using fabric-safe cleaners are advised. Leather sofas should be cleaned with a wet fabric and conditioned periodically with a leather care product.
Q5: Are sectional sofas more comfy than traditional sofas?
Sectional sofas can offer more versatility in terms of seating arrangements and functionality, making them a terrific choice for larger spaces. However, convenience varies commonly based upon style and cushioning. Always test before you purchase!
